Understanding Generic Medications in Italy
In Italy, generic medications are formally called "medicinali equivalenti" (comparable medications). These are medical products that have the very same qualitative and quantitative structure in active compounds and the same pharmaceutical form as a reference brand-name drug.
Before a generic drug can be offered in Italy, it must be approved by AIFA (Agenzia Italiana del Farmaco-- the Italian Medicines Agency). AIFA ensures that the generic equivalent meets the precise very same rigorous requirements of quality, safety, and effectiveness as the initial brand-name item.

Category of Medications and Purchasing Rules
When purchasing medication in Italy, it assists to comprehend how drugs are classified. This classification determines whether a prescription is needed and how expenses are covered.
ClassificationItalian TermDescriptionPrescription Needed?Covered by SSN (National Health Service)?Fascia AFascia ALife-saving and essential chronic condition medications.YesYes (completely or with a small copay/ticket)Fascia CFascia CNon-essential drugs, specialized treatments, and lots of generics.Varies (Some OTC, some Rx)No (Patient pays 100%)SOPSenza Obbligo di PrescrizioneNon-prescription drugs that can be shown on racks.NoNoOTCNon-prescriptionSelf-medication drugs greatly advertised to the public.NoNoHow to Buy Generic Medication: Step-by-Step

Action 1: Obtain a Prescription (If Necessary)
For prescription-only drugs (ricetta medica), visitors must visit an Italian basic professional (medico Acquistare Prodotti Per La Perdita Di Peso Compresse Italia base) or an expert to get a local prescription. While drug stores might in some cases honor EU-wide electronic prescriptions, having a local paper or digital prescription simplifies the process significantly.
Step 2: Request the Generic Version
Italian pharmacists are lawfully required to inform clients if a more affordable generic equivalent exists for the brand-name drug recommended by the physician. Nevertheless, to ensure cost savings, it is always best to clearly state:
"Vorrei il medicinale equivalente, Acquistare Farmaci Per La Perdita Di Peso In Italia favore." (I would like the generic equivalent, please.)

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are generic drugs in Italy as effective as name-brand drugs?
Yes. AIFA controls all generic medications to guarantee they satisfy identical standards of purity, strength, and stability as brand-name drugs. They consist of the exact very same active pharmaceutical components.
2. Can I use my foreign prescription in Italy?
Prescriptions issued by physicians in other European Union (EU) member states are typically legitimate in Italy, offered they contain particular client and prescriber details. Non-EU prescriptions are usually not acknowledged, and you will require to seek advice from an Italian physician to get a regional prescription.
3. Do I require insurance to purchase generic medication?
No. Anybody can stroll into a drug store and buy over the counter generics or pay out-of-pocket for prescription generics. Nevertheless, state-subsidized health care benefits are typically reserved for homeowners registered with the Italian National Health Service (SSN).
4. How can I find the nearby open drug store at night or on Sundays?
Every drug store shows a posted schedule on its door listing the farmacia di turno (the designated open drug store for nights, weekends, and holidays). You can also find this info by means of online map services or local news portals.
5. Can I purchase prescription antibiotics over-the-counter in Italy?
No. Antibiotics and many strong pain relievers are strictly prescription-only in Italy. A pharmacist can not lawfully give them without a legitimate medical professional's prescription.
